pub struct HDF(/* private fields */);
Available on crate features
kernel
and comctl
only.Expand description
HDITEM
fmt
(i32
).
This is a bitflag constant, which implements the
NativeBitflag
trait.
Implementations§
source§impl HDF
impl HDF
sourcepub const unsafe fn from_raw(v: i32) -> Self
pub const unsafe fn from_raw(v: i32) -> Self
Constructs a new object by wrapping the given integer value.
§Safety
Be sure the given value is meaningful for the actual type.
sourcepub const fn raw(&self) -> i32
pub const fn raw(&self) -> i32
Returns the primitive integer underlying value.
This method is similar to Into
, but it
is const
, therefore it can be used in
const contexts.
source§impl HDF
impl HDF
pub const LEFT: Self = _
pub const RIGHT: Self = _
pub const CENTER: Self = _
pub const JUSTIFYMASK: Self = _
pub const RTLREADING: Self = _
pub const BITMAP: Self = _
pub const STRING: Self = _
pub const OWNERDRAW: Self = _
pub const IMAGE: Self = _
pub const BITMAP_ON_RIGHT: Self = _
pub const SORTUP: Self = _
pub const SORTDOWN: Self = _
pub const CHECKBOX: Self = _
pub const CHECKED: Self = _
pub const FIXEDWIDTH: Self = _
pub const SPLITBUTTON: Self = _
Trait Implementations§
source§impl BitAndAssign for HDF
impl BitAndAssign for HDF
source§fn bitand_assign(&mut self, rhs: Self)
fn bitand_assign(&mut self, rhs: Self)
Performs the
&=
operation. Read moresource§impl BitOrAssign for HDF
impl BitOrAssign for HDF
source§fn bitor_assign(&mut self, rhs: Self)
fn bitor_assign(&mut self, rhs: Self)
Performs the
|=
operation. Read moresource§impl BitXorAssign for HDF
impl BitXorAssign for HDF
source§fn bitxor_assign(&mut self, rhs: Self)
fn bitxor_assign(&mut self, rhs: Self)
Performs the
^=
operation. Read moresource§impl IntUnderlying for HDF
impl IntUnderlying for HDF
source§impl NativeBitflag for HDF
impl NativeBitflag for HDF
impl Copy for HDF
impl Eq for HDF
impl NativeConst for HDF
impl Send for HDF
impl StructuralPartialEq for HDF
Auto Trait Implementations§
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more